Immediate Versus Conventional Loading of Early Placed Dental Implant Supporting Single Crowns

Condition: Dental Implant  ·  Sponsor: University of Jordan

About this study

This study focuses on examining the efficacy and clinical performance of immediate loading of early placed single implants. The aim of the randomized controlled trial is to compare between two loading protocols (immediate versus conventional) of early placed implants (Type 2-3A) in terms of clinical, radiographic, and patient-reported outcomes. Null hypothesis: There will be no significant differences in implant survival/success, stability, radiographic marginal bone level, and patient reported outcomes between immediately or conventionally loaded and early placed implants.
